#4f1917 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4f1917 is composed of 31% red, 9.8% green and 9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 68.4% magenta, 70.9% yellow and 69% black. It has a hue angle of 2.1 degrees, a saturation of 54.9% and a lightness of 20%. #4f1917 color hex could be obtained by blending #9e322e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660000.

#4f1917 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4f1917 has RGB values of R:79, G:25, B:23 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.68, Y:0.71, K:0.69. Its decimal value is 5183767.

Shades and Tints of #4f1917
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030101 is the darkest color, while #fbf3f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4f1917
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#343332 is the less saturated color, while #630703 is the most saturated one.
